About Santanu Roy
Santanu Roy is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, Management Science and Operations Research, General Economics, Econometrics and Finance, Finance and Marketing, having authored 51 papers that have together received 763 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Economic theories and models (27 papers), Merger and Competition Analysis (8 papers), Economic and Environmental Valuation (7 papers), Climate Change Policy and Economics (7 papers), Economic Growth and Productivity (7 papers), Game Theory and Applications (6 papers), Auction Theory and Applications (6 papers) and Global trade and economics (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Economics and Econometrics (436 citations), Marketing (121 citations), General Economics, Econometrics and Finance (95 citations), Management Science and Operations Research (117 citations) and Strategy and Management (114 citations). Santanu Roy has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Netherlands and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Lars J. Olson, Maarten Janssen, Tapan Mitra, Takashi Kamihigashi, P. Bag, Kamal Saggi, Daniel L. Millimet, Nejat Anbarcı, Robert J. Lemke and Jean‐Marie Viaene. Their work appears in journals such as Economic Theory, Journal of Economic Theory, Journal of International Economics, Canadian Journal of Economics/Revue canadienne d économique and International Economic Review.
